This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United States.
• Oversee all technical discovery, requirements gathering, and solution scoping for ongoing deals.
• Act as the main technical contact for potential clients, from initial demonstrations to contract signing.
• Proactively address and resolve technical objections early in the process, reducing sales cycles and enhancing win rates.
• Convert client requirements into detailed solution architectures utilizing Hapi's Integration Platform, Data Platform, Rules Engine, and Automations as foundational elements.
• Create solution diagrams, integration flow documentation, and technical proposals designed for both technical and non-technical audiences.
• Ensure proposed solutions align with the product roadmap in close collaboration with Product and Engineering teams.
• Develop engaging, client-specific demonstrations that showcase Hapi's capabilities, particularly for products lacking a conventional UI/UX.
• Construct lightweight proof-of-concept integrations when necessary to validate technical feasibility or boost buyer confidence.
• Build and continuously enhance a library of reusable demo assets and technical materials.
• Assist buyers in articulating and quantifying the value of Hapi's platform to their internal stakeholders, including IT leadership, finance, and operations.
• Create business case frameworks, ROI models, and executive-ready summaries that facilitate the buyer's internal approval process.
• Provide technically sound and commercially compelling responses to RFPs and RFIs.
• Develop and maintain structured scoping templates (such as SPERT) to ensure accurate and consistent pre-sales effort estimates.
• Prepare thorough pre-sales documentation that enables a smooth transition to the post-sales implementation team.
• Collaborate with Engineering.
• A minimum of 5 years in a technical pre-sales, solutions architecture, or forward-deployed engineering role, preferably within a SaaS or integration-focused organization.
• Proven track record of shortening complex B2B sales cycles through technical leadership and client-facing expertise.
• Experience working with medium to large enterprise clients, including navigating multi-stakeholder decision-making processes.
• Strong familiarity with RESTful APIs, webhooks, JSON/XML data formats, and authentication protocols (OAuth, SAML, JWT): APIs & Integrations.
• Solid knowledge of AWS services (Lambda, S3, API Gateway, EC2) or equivalent Azure experience.
• Understanding of relational databases, data transformation, ETL principles, and the ability to produce clear integration flow and architecture diagrams.
• Awareness of data security best practices, encryption standards, and GDPR/PII considerations in system integrations.
• Strong preference for candidates with direct experience in hospitality technology such as PMS, CRS, POS, CRM, and Loyalty Systems.
• Candidates from adjacent verticals, such as travel booking platforms, airlines, fintech, and retail POS with extensive SaaS integration experience will be seriously considered.
• Exceptional ability to simplify complex technical concepts for non-technical audiences.
• Strong written communication skills, capable of producing client-ready documentation.
• Comfortable presenting to and addressing questions from senior technical and business stakeholders.
